Molecule ID [?]:PDB_01077
Molecule name [?]:THE 2.2 A STRUCTURE OF A FULL-LENGTH CATALYTICALLY ACTIVE HAMMERHEAD RIBOZYME
Source [?]:RCSB Protein Data Bank
Source ID [?]:2GOZ
Reference [?]:M.MARTICK,W.G.SCOTT. TERTIARY CONTACTS DISTANT FROM THE ACTIVE SITE PRIME A RIBOZYME FOR CATALYSIS.. CELL V. 126 309 2006 ASTM CELLB5 US ISSN 0092-8674
Type [?]:Hammerhead Ribozyme

[?]     PS figure     PDF figure
Figure from original source
Organism [?]:N/A
Validated by NMR or X-Ray [?]:Yes
Method for secondary structure determination [?]:X-RAY, RESOLUTION 2.20 ANGSTROMS; ran through RNAview
Number of molecules [?]:2
Length [?]:63
Fragments used [?]:No
Duplicated sequence [?]:Molecules in the database with the same sequence: PDB_01181
Number of domains [?]:1
Number of unpaired bases [?]:25
Number of paired bases [?]:38
